PayPal offers $45B bid for Pinterest acquisition

<p>PayPal has offered a $45B bid for digital pinboard website Pinterest. If accepted, it would become the biggest acquisition of a social media company, overtaking Microsoft's acquisition of LinkedIn for $26.2B in 2016. PayPal has offered $70 per share, to complete the deal mostly in stock, according to sources. While no deal is certain and terms could change, PayPal expects to finalise and a/nnounce the deal by Nov 8 when it reports quarterly earnings.</p>
